Alafair Burke is known for her clever, twisty mysteries, and THE NOTE is no exception. She keeps us guessing almost to the end. There are three female protagonists, and while they refer to themselves as best friends, several windows into the past make us wonder just how "bestie" they actually are. Interestingly, the novel is told in third person, from different characters' points of view, but one character is left out.

(Ed. note: In Alafair Burke’s new book, The Note, three women have struggled to maintain their privacy due to the internet, so we asked Burke how she feels about her own use of social media.)Article continues after advertisementSocial media isn’t the real world. We know this. It spews out disinformation. It’s rife with scammers. The carefully curated images posted there create a distorted perception that everyone is richer, happier, and more beautiful than any actual person can be.
